Descope has introduced MCP Auth SDKs and APIs to simplify the implementation of OAuth-based authorization for remote Model Context Protocol (MCP) servers, which facilitate the interaction between large language models and external tools. These SDKs aim to abstract the complexities associated with authorization processes like OAuth 2.1 with PKCE, client registration, and consent management, allowing developers to deploy enterprise-grade MCP servers efficiently. By supporting features such as Dynamic Client Registration, Authorization Server Metadata, and granular access control, Descope provides a unified solution for managing OAuth tokens, ensuring secure communication between MCP clients and servers, and handling consent and data privacy issues. This initiative aligns with the industry's rapid adoption of MCP as a standard for AI connectivity, as seen with companies like OpenAI and Microsoft, and underscores Descope's commitment to making MCP adoption widespread by offering tools that reduce the burden of managing authentication and authorization infrastructure.
